Snow Summit, Bear Mountain and Snow Valley are part of Big Bear Mountain Resort. Snow Summit is 200 meters out back door. Bear Mountain is a 3 mile drive from townhome. Snow Valley is in Running Springs, 13 miles down the hill on Hwy 18.

Free Trolley
Red Line stop at condo entrance. Take Red Line Westbound to very near The Village. From there jump on Blue Line to cruise through The Village and further west to Boulder Bay. Take Gold Line to the North Shore. Check website or download app for updates.
